Top 5 Tycoon Games on iOS in the US for Q2 2023
Discover the performance trends for the top 5 tycoon games on iOS in the United States during Q2 2023, including we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the second quarter of 2023, the top 5 tycoon games on the iOS platform in the United States showcased varying tr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s an overview of their performance:
Township from Playrix saw fluctuations in its we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$3.1M in the last week of June. Weekly downloads decreased from 113K at the start of the quarter to around 48K by the end. Active users ranged from 403K to 440K, with a notable peak in late June.
Last Fortress: Underground by IM30 experienced a steady weekly revenue, with a high of $1.2M in early May. Downloads fluctuated, hitting a peak of 43K in mid-April. Active users remained relatively stable, averaging around 135K to 155K throughout the quarter.
Family Island — Farming game from Melsoft maintained consistent weekly revenue, reaching a high of $865K in mid-April. Downloads peaked at 124K in early April but dropped to around 76K by the end of June. Active users showed a slight decline from 254K to around 263K over the quarter.
Hay Day by Supercell saw its weekly revenue peak at $1M in early April but later declined to $634K by the end of June. Downloads remained consistent, starting at 59K and ending at 32K. Active users showed a significant decline from 2.1M to about 1.5M during the quarter.
Family Farm Adventure from Century Games Pte. Ltd. demonstrated steady performance, with weekly revenue peaking at $393K in early April. Downloads increased from 19K to 34K by the end of June. Active users showed growth, rising from 125K to 143K.
